Tomorrow the Lewis Smith Lake Alabama tournament starts. Weather is suppose to be in the low 70s and the fish are prespawn to spawning. It's noted as a spotted bass lake, but it will take a mixed bag to win it. Today is the last day to update your Fantasy Fishing team. Tomorrow the BASS Elites will also start the Falcon Lake Tournament. Alton Jones predicts it will take over a 100 lbs. of fish to win it. He predicts if the wind stays relatively light that there could be 40 lb. bags of fish weighed. Their weigh ins are streamed live at 5:50 pm. FLW should have their weigh ins at 4:00 pm.
